The man known to history as Rollo of Normandy was born in the mid-9th century, potentially in the year 860 AD. He was a Viking from the region of Scandinavia and later the founder and first ruler of the Duchy of Normandy. Rollo has also been called Rolf, Rou*, Rollon* in French and Hrlfr* in Old Norse. His father was possibly Rognvald* Eysteinsson*, the founding Jarl*, or Earl, of Mre* - a county at the northern tip of Western Norway. Rognvald*, known as Rognvald* the Wise and Rognvald* the powerful, was a close relative and ally of King Harald Fairhair, the earliest known King of Norway. Rognvald* makes a brief appearance in the Norse Sagas which are prose stories and histories from Iceland and Scandinavia that often told of Viking voyages, migrations and family feuds. But little accurate information is known about Rognvalds* life, especially as the Sagas were prone to exaggeration, contradiction and outright myth-making. When someone marries their partner, they may want to add them to the deeds of the property they already owned. Transferring equity, regardless of whether money changes hands, requires a solicitor to make the appropriate changes to the paperwork, and to change the name on the deeds to your property.
For the most part, the deeds are recorded fairly promptly, but take six to ten weeks to get back a recorded deed from the clerks office, so be patient.

Here are the steps to completing a deed transfer in Georgia: Names the Current Owner and New Owner. Contains a Description of the Property. Signed by Current Owner. Two Witnesses: Unofficial Witness Notary Public. Complete a PT-61, Transfer Tax Form. Record Deed in County Real Estate Records.
